Overview

Five friends attempt to come to terms with the recent and unexpected death of Dean. Gathered on the eve of his funeral they cry, laugh, and reminisce. Though one question remains: why did he kill himself? Catch Me is an intimate musical with a hard-hitting story that will make you smile, question, and cry.

The Limit and Catch Me are two new UK musicals by four acclaimed young writers. Each musical is performed by two casts of MA Music Theatre students. The four multi-camera filmed productions will be streamed on 7, 8, 14 & 15 November. The writers were fully involved in the production process - establishing a new way of creating and presenting full-scale theatre in a time when it seemed impossible, through multicam and digital distribution.
